PART A – INTRODUCTION<br />

SECTION 1 – TERMINOLOGY<br />

Definitions<br />

1.1 The following definitions apply in this Manual:<br />

“crossing identification number” is the unique number assigned to each grade crossing<br />

established by Transport Canada; (« numéro d’identification de passage »)<br />

“maximum railway operating speed,” in respect of a grade crossing, means the actual zone<br />

speed of trains, taking into account speed restrictions due to gradients, permanent slow orders,<br />

passenger stations, or track configuration, operating on the line of railway while approaching to<br />

enter the grade crossing.<br />

(« vitesse maximale pratiquée sur la ligne de chemin de fer »)<br />

“maximum road operating speed,” in respect of a grade crossing, means the actual vehicle<br />

speed at the safe stopping sight distance, and is:<br />

(a) the legal maximum speed limit (posted or unposted);<br />

(b) the posted advisory speed; or<br />

(c) the reported operating speed where constraints such as traffic control devices at<br />

intersections on the road approaches or physical restrictions such as curves restrict<br />

speed, or as determined by a traffic engineering study. (« vitesse maximale pratiquée sur<br />

la route »)<br />

“travelled way” means that part of a road intended for vehicular, pedestrian, or bicycle use,<br />

excluding shoulders. (« chaussée »)<br />

“warning signal” means the assemblies set out in Figures 18-1, 18-2, and 18-3. (« signaux<br />

d'avertissement »)<br />

Interpretations<br />

1.2 (a) The terms “urban” and “rural” are to be interpreted in the same manner as in the<br />

Geometric Design Guide. They refer to the predominant characteristics of the adjacent<br />

land use and not only to jurisdictional boundaries or features of the typical cross section<br />

of a road.<br />

Incorporated <strong>Standards</strong><br />

1.3 In this manual:<br />

Particular standards, procedures, guidelines, and recommended practices of other<br />

organizations are incorporated by reference into the requirements of this document. If<br />

differences exist, the criteria of this document shall prevail.<br />

“AREMA Communications and Signals Manual” is the Communications and Signals Manual of<br />

Recommended Practice published by the Communications and Signals Group of the American<br />

<strong>Railway</strong> Engineering and Maintenance of Way Association, as amended from time to time; («<br />

Communications and Signals Manual de l’AREMA »)<br />

“ASTM D4956”, is the Standard Specification for Retroreflective Sheeting for Traffic Control<br />

published by the American Society for Testing and Materials, as amended from time to time; («<br />

ASTM D4956 »)<br />

“CROR” is the <strong>Canadian</strong> Rail Operating Rules, approved by the Minister of Transport under the<br />

authority of the <strong>Railway</strong> Safety Act, as amended from time to time; (« Règlement d’exploitation<br />

ferroviaire du Canada »)<br />
